Directions
Barbieri International Hostel
From the airport:
Metro: 25 minutes and €1,15.
Take line number 8 (pink line) to Nuevos Ministerios.
Transfer to line number 10 (blue line) to Alonso Martínez
Transfer to line number 5 (green line) to Chueca
Taxi: 20 minutes and around €20,00
Shuttle bus: around 20 minutes. Check their website: www.aerocity.com for rates.
From Chamartín train station:
Metro: 25 minutes and €1,15
Take line number 10 (blue line) to Alonso Martínez
Transfer to line number 5 (green line) to Chueca
Taxi: 15 minutes and around €8,00
From Atocha train station:
Metro: 10 minutes and €1,15
Take line number 1 (blue line) to Gran Vía
Transfer to line number 5 (green line) to Chueca
Taxi: 10 minutes and around €5,00
From the main bus station (Estación Sur de Autobuses)
Metro: 15 minutes and €1,15
Take line number 6 (grey line) to Pacífico.
Transfer to line number 1 (blue line) to Gran Vía
Transfer to line number 5 (green line) to Chueca
Taxi: Around 15 minutes and €8,00
From Avenida de America bus station:
Metro: 15 minutes and €1,15
Take line number 4 (brown line) to Alonso Martínez.
Transfer to line number 5 (green line) to Chueca.
Taxi: Around 15 minutes and €8,00
From Chueca metro station to the hostel:
1 minute walk.
Turn right out of the metro station and turn around. Continue walking for a few moments and you will see Calle Barbieri. The hostel is number 15, on the second floor.
From Gran Vía metro station to the hostel:
2 minute walk
Walk down Gran Vía and turn left at Calle Hortaleza. Then the second street to the right, Calle Infantas, and then the third street to the left, Calle Barbieri.
